Output e791227ec03d5f66f9b29449715c67ce6bc5221201dafeb595877c15bb3678bd:1

value
17848958
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 085efa7950fac1b838807aa3bf2f23fe5f513460 OP_EQUALVERIFY OP_CHECKSIG
address
1mGBkXjWCPJi36fwSBkkiMoyvWHqC39yb
transaction
e791227ec03d5f66f9b29449715c67ce6bc5221201dafeb595877c15bb3678bd
confirmations
166903
spent
true